该CFHR3*B单元型通过增强补体激活,增加IgA脏病的风险. 这种变异提高了与H因子相关的蛋白3 (FHR3) 的水平和功能,促进了疾病的进展.

背景情况:
- 补充激活在IgA脏病 (IgAN) 中起作用.
- 之前的研究将CFHR3/CFHR1删除与IGAN保护联系起来.
- CFHR3*B单元型与CFHR3转录的增加和非典型的血液分泌尿症综合征风险有关.
研究的目的:
- 调查CFHR3*B单双型与IgA病敏感性之间的关联.
- 确定CFHR3*B单元型对补体调节和CFHR3转录的功能影响.
主要方法:
- 对1108名IGAN患者和630名对照组的基因分析.
- 路西法酶活性测试用于评估CFHR3的转录活性.
- 对rs138675433编码变体 (FHR3241Ser) 的重组蛋白质分析.
主要成果:
- 在IGAN患者中,CFHR3*B单元型和CFHR3*BB基因型的发生频率更高.
- CFHR3*BB基因型与较低的C3水平和增加的球体C3沉积相关.
- CFHR3*B单元型增强了CFHR3的转录,其功能变异为rs446868. 这种FHR3241Ser变体显示了C3b结合和H因子放松调节的增加,加速了补体激活和血液溶解. FHR3241Ser增强了IgA沉积诱导的补充激活在中细胞中.
结论:
- 这种CFHR3*B单元型是IgA脏病的易感性变体.
- 这种单元型通过增强的转录 (rs446868A) 和增强的FHR3功能 (rs138675433T) 加快补体激活.
- 这些发现阐明了一种新的机制,将补体失调与IGAN病原性联系起来.
